Subject: Memtrace cut-over complete

Team,

Cut-over to Memtrace v2 for GPU memory profiling finished last night. Old v1 agents are disabled; any tickets referencing v1 dashboards should be closed as resolved-by-migration. Sampling overhead is now under 2% and allocation traces include kernel names. Known gap: profiles older than 30 days were not migrated. Point customers at the v2 docs for setup questions. For reference when troubleshooting, the agent now runs with the following configuration.

settings of bagaf-bawip:
[aldax]
port = 5000
region = south-4
host = aldax.brasklabs.corp
team = brivan
timeout_ms = 2000
retries = 2

Handover: the Tidewell calendar sync keeps producing duplicate events when a meeting is edited on both clients within the same five-minute window. The dedupe pass in the merge worker is disabled pending a fix, so expect manual cleanup tickets. Full repro steps are in the runbook. If you get stuck, the engineer who owns this area is named below.

named custodian: Zorael Sordor

**Action Item PM-14: EXIF scrubbing on upload path**

Owner: media-platform team. The Snapgrove incident showed GPS tags surviving the thumbnail pipeline when uploads bypassed the resizer. Fix: enforce the scrub step in the ingest worker itself, not the CDN hook. Add a regression test that asserts zero EXIF blocks on stored originals. Verification steps and the audit query live on the internal wiki page linked below.

operations page: https://confluence.zemvarlabs.internal/projects/display/browse/display/8963

Leadership review briefing for the incoming director. The quarterly cash-flow forecast for Hartwell Instruments shows a modest surplus, driven by earlier collections on the Verrow contract and deferred capital spend on the Ashgrave facility. Operating outflows are stable; the main risk is a possible delay to the Lindmere milestone payment, which would push roughly a fifth of expected inflows into next quarter. Contingency lines remain undrawn. The confidential note on forward business plans follows immediately below.

internal memo for tagug-kahop: Oliysek Group is in early talks to buy Praaxek Freight for about $59.3 million. The Quenys launch date is December 15, and nothing goes to the press before then.